Outdoor stocks are shares of publicly traded companies whose primary businesses focus on outdoor recreation, equipment, apparel and services—for example makers of camping gear, hiking and cycling equipment, outdoor apparel and tourism operators. Investors treat them as a consumer-discretionary sector that is sensitive to seasonality, weather and macroeconomic trends, and evaluate them for brand strength, product innovation and exposure to climate- and sustainability-related risks. ON (ONON)
On Holding AG engages in the development and distribution of sports products such as footwear, apparel, and accessories for high-performance running, outdoor, all-day activities, and tennis. It sells its products worldwide through independent retailers and global distributors, its own online presence, and its own stores.
Deckers Outdoor (DECK)
Deckers Outdoor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, designs, markets, and distributes footwear, apparel, and accessories for casual lifestyle use and high-performance activities in the United States and internationally. The company offers premium footwear, apparel, and accessories under the UGG brand name; footwear, apparel, and accessories for ultra-runners and athletes under the HOKA brand name; and sandals, shoes, and boots under the Teva brand name.

V.F. (VFC)
VF Corp. engages in the business of producing and marketing apparel, footwear, and accessories. It operates through the following segments: Outdoor, Active, Work, and Other. The Outdoor segment includes authentic outdoor-based lifestyle brands such as performance-based and outdoor apparel, footwear, and equipment.
